Welcome to the Scanline integration! When a handheld scanner at a Brackenford warehouse reads a barcode, the event hits our Beltway gateway and gets enriched before landing in the order queue. If events stall, restart the enrichment worker first — it's flaky after deploys. The worker authenticates against the internal Beltway API on startup, so it needs the key below.

app token of hahig-bawef = qvz4-jEJj

TICKET-0917: The Ladleworks vault holding the recipe-scaling calculator's conversion tables locked itself after last night's maintenance window expired. New team members: do not restart the service first — unseal the vault, confirm table checksums, then restart. Unsealing requires the recovery passphrase, which is recorded immediately below for on-call use.

vault phrase of hafog-tawig = olieth-silwyn-ruswyn-ulaax-rusael-isteth-holiel-kaswyn-sorvan-briiel-lamox-aldion-gilox-zorius

Briefing — Leadership Review: Franchise Agreement

The Pellerow Coffee House franchise agreement for the Northgate territory is due for renewal. Royalty terms unchanged; marketing levy rises half a point. Operator performance rated satisfactory. Legal has flagged one clause on territory exclusivity for renegotiation. Decision required at the review. The confidential plan note follows below.

board note of yageg-yahag: The southern region missed its Soriel quota by 43.1 percent last quarter. Kelaxek Systems plans to raise the Sormir list price by 59.3 percent in July. The steering committee signed off on a budget of $32.1 million for Project Casael. The renewal with Eliirox Holdings closes at $66.2 million a year, 55.2 percent above the last contract.

Night-shift staff: Floor 4 of the Tellhaven Building opens this week. After 21:00, access is via the rear stairwell only; the lifts are locked out overnight during the settling period. Complete a walk-through of the new floor once per shift and log it. The stairwell keypad accepts the code below.

badge for yahop-fawep: bdg-XBKXI-68071